Author, coach and career change expert, Jenny Blake, joins Rob and Kira in The Copywriter Club Podcast studio this week to talk about why she organizes her book shelf by color : ). We also talk about her book, Pivot: The Only Move that Matters is Your Next One. But this isn’t just a pitch for Jenny’s book. She walked us through the process but also talked about:
•  How to figure out your strengths then determine where you want to be a year from now
•  How to scan the horizon for opportunities, people, and skills that might take you to the next level
•  How to experiment with your pivots to eliminate risk and find things that work
•  How to deal with your inner CFO who says, “you’re out of your mind” to try something new or different
•  The “Do, Drop or Delegate” formula for staying engaged in your work
•  Why you should create scalable streams of income as part of your business, and
•  How to build a platform so you get noticed
